- The distance between Saint Petersburg, Russia and Agadir, Morocco is approximately 4,416 km or 2,744 mi.
- To reach Saint Petersburg in this distance one would set out from Agadir bearing 30.1° or NNE
and follow the great circles arc to approach Saint Petersburg bearing 59.9° or ENE .
- Saint Petersburg has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Agadir has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- The average temperature is 13.4 °C (24.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.4 °C (31.3°F) more in Saint Petersburg.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 340.8 mm (13.4 in) more which is equivalent to 340.8 l/m² (8.36 US gal/ft²) or 3,408,000 l/ha (364,338 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/6 as much.
- There are 1570 fewer hours of sunlight per year in Saint Petersburg. In whichever way circa 4h 18' less per day or about 1/2 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 29.5° lower in Saint Petersburg than in Agadir.
- Relative humidity levels are 4%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 12.2°C (22°F) lower.
